				<description><![CDATA[ Okay,just a tiny bit of tactica before I start my Spanish final.<br /> <br /> So against Tau, av14 is hard for them to break turn 1. Make sure you have and use bw's. Keep in mind turn 2+ armor isn't a problem for tau so expect them to be fragged then. Also, completely destroy units before moving on with them. Lootas have longer range but need a <span class="glossaryitem" onmouseover='gp(163);'>kff</span> with them or they will not have saves as cover is ignored. Mega nobs in 3s will wipe full units of tau if they have a warboss in mega armor with da lukky stikk leading. Storm boys or regular boys hold riptides indefinitely. Tie them up. Never charge a center unit. Always flank. Center units will destroy you with their overlapping Overwatch rules!<br /> <br /> Against Tyrannid, I like Flashgitz. S5 weapons 30 shots and 50% of the time they don't get saves. Helps take out big bugs. Even when they charge they are s5 with 40attacks. Lootas are okay too but never cut bug armor... Which hurts their damage a lot. Boys are great in large mobs for killing anything in their codex. I stay away from mega nobs here because they aren't points efficient if you get in a group then a big bug runs in and stomps you. Biker boys with a painboy and warboss worth Blitzbike are good as a shooting platform, don't get your bikes in melee with them against tyrranid.<br /> <br /> Treat <span class="glossaryitem" onmouseover='gp(119);'>SM</span> and Necron the same. Take lots of AP2/3 and hit them with it hard. Mek gun option, Kustom mega kannon as many as you can. Mega nobs in 3s with killsaws, in bws with boarding planks +1-4rokkits with or without a killkannon. If you run them like that warboss with mega armor and da lukky stikk, or mad doc ate great with these guys. Hit non melee units that don't have <span class="glossaryitem" onmouseover='gp(6);'>AP</span> 2 weapons. Flashgitz also make their points back against <span class="glossaryitem" onmouseover='gp(119);'>SM</span> pretty well from the inside of another bw worth 1-4 rokkits +killkannon. Lootas never cut <span class="glossaryitem" onmouseover='gp(119);'>SM</span> armor so I don't recommend them. Flyers? Go with Blitza bomba. They cut armor 2 with large blast! And don't forget Tankbustas cut through armor 3. Take all the Tankbustas! Yes you could take lootas against Necron warriors, but flashgitz are just better <span class="glossaryitem" onmouseover='gp(71);'>imho</span>.<br /> <br /> Eldar... Sigh...umm...scream Waaaaagghh! Then flip the table and run? Or is he not spamming scat bikes? If he's not, shoot his psychers first. Use Lobbas and blitzabomas to snipe them. Less powers helps a lot. After that remember swarm and spread are your friend but you can't take vehicles... Sounds hard right? Take Warbikers and 30 man mobs. Tankbustas will need a <span class="glossaryitem" onmouseover='gp(163);'>kff</span> to survive to kill any vehicle spam they might do. <br /> <br /> Good luck buddy.]]></description>
